    Temporal and Spatial Distribution of Daily Precipitation Concentration Index in Poyang Lake Basin by LING Ming, XIAO Liying, XU Ming, PENG Daosong, HU Kelong, ZHANG Yue, YAN Ruyu, JI Yong, WANG Yin

    Published 2022-01-01
    “…Considering the daily precipitation data of 14 meteorological stations in the Poyang Lake Basin from 1957 to 2019,this paper used the precipitation concentration index (CI) to characterize the concentration degree of daily precipitation in the Poyang Lake Basin.After the analysis of the spatial distribution characteristics of the annual average precipitation concentration (A<sub>CI</sub>) in this basin,the trend of CI was further detected by the Mann-Kendall and Sen's method,and the change-point year of CI was also tested by the Pettitt method.The following conclusions can be drawn from the results:① The A<sub>CI</sub> of the Poyang Lake Basin increases from south to north,indicating that precipitation in the north of this basin is more concentrated and the probability of extreme precipitation events is also higher in the north;② There is a significant upward trend for the CI at most stations in the east,which means that the precipitation concentration there is increasing;③ A change-point year was observed for the CI at the Jingdezhen Station (in the year of 2006) and the Nancheng Station (in the year of 2009).The average CI after the change-point year is higher than that before the change-point year at both stations,which indicates that in recent years,the daily precipitation at the Jingdezhen Station and the Nancheng Station is highly concentrated in a year.…”
